Man-midwife

noun

noun ·Rare ·Advanced level

Definitions

Noun
  1. 1
    An accoucheur; a male midwife

    "1775, Laurence Sterne, The Koran, Chapter XXXVII: The Man-Midwife, The Works of Laurence Sterne, page 75, She was daughter to a man-midwife; — and all that has been urged upon the former caſe, is equally referable to this one also."
